What is Keap?
Keap is an all-in-one CRM and sales & marketing automation platform designed to grow your business. House all your client activity and communications in one place. Keap helps you create growth, profit and freedom with software that automates your entire business — from email follow-up to team task management. Plus, you get implementation services and expert strategy consulting to get you going from day one.

How to read the Emotional Footprint
The Net Emotional Footprint measures high-level user sentiment towards particular product offerings. It aggregates emotional response ratings for various dimensions of the vendor-client relationship and product effectiveness, creating a powerful indicator of overall user feeling toward the vendor and product.
While purchasing decisions shouldn't be based on emotion, it's valuable to know what kind of emotional response the vendor you're considering elicits from their users.

A solid CRM for small businesses
Likeliness to Recommend
What differentiates Keap from other similar products?
Outdated interface Limited customizations Pricing is high compared to other options.
What is your favorite aspect of this product?
The workflow management is use friendly and visual - this was my favorite aspect of the the solution.
What do you dislike most about this product?
The lack of essential native solutions such as booking and scheduling links. The contact based pricing structure that counts all contact records with no way to archive dead contacts. The lack of ability to track opt-in statuses such as whether or not a lead has opted in to receive SMS. Lacked an evolution of functionality with the changing regulatory demands and doesn't support all legal business types.
What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?
Look into your options and contact previous users.

Turn leads into customers faster.
Likeliness to Recommend
What differentiates Keap from other similar products?
I notice that how smoothly leads come in and get organized. Whether it’s from a form, landing page, or campaign it automatically creates a clean contact record. I’m not spending time fixing data or chasing missing details so it’s already structured and ready to use.
What is your favorite aspect of this product?
I like how straight forward it is to organize and prioritize leads. Tagging makes it easy to group contacts based on interest or behavior so I can quickly focus on the ones that actually matter. It’s not overly complicated but it does the job really well.
What do you dislike most about this product?
I’ve noticed that the reporting isn’t as detailed as I’d like. It gives a good overview but for deeper analysis or custom reports it falls short.
What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?
It’s a great fit if you want to automate follow ups and keep your lead management process simple and consistent. Just make sure you spend some time setting things up properly at the start because that’s where you’ll see the real value.

The logic automation engine.
Likeliness to Recommend
What differentiates Keap from other similar products?
This software only manages to survive because of the Campaign Builder. It visualizes the logic of drip campaigns idealistically. The paths of a customer journey diverge in terms of email sent, link clicked, tag applied, and in a flowchart that literally works. It does not stumble on complicated behavioral triggers like other platforms.
What is your favorite aspect of this product?
It applies process discipline. After you construct the machine, it is emotionless. It also makes sure that there is no follow-up that is missed due to human error. The Campaign Builder is the only reason this software exists. It visualizes the logic of a drip campaign perfectly. You can see the branching paths of a customer email sent, link clicked, and tag applied in a flowchart that actually executes. It ensures that no follow-up is ever missed because of human error. Recommend it for the backend logic.
What do you dislike most about this product?
They have made it simple over the years, but the rich settings remain like navigating a labyrinth. In addition, the contact record interface is disorganized. It shows excessively much information simultaneously, and it is difficult to locate the very section of information you need during a call.
What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?
Suggest it on the backend logic. And you apply this when you would like to create a predefined marketing engine. It is an engine that is very strong with an old support structure.
